What Is AEO and Why Does It Matter for Florida Flooring Businesses?
AEO stands for Answer Engine Optimization. Where traditional SEO focuses on ranking a page, AEO focuses on getting your content selected as the direct answer — the snippet at the top of Google, the voice response from Alexa, or the sourced paragraph inside a ChatGPT or Gemini reply. When someone in Clearwater asks “What’s the best flooring for a humid Florida climate?” an answer engine either picks your page or it picks a competitor’s.
The distinction matters because homeowners in Florida increasingly skip the list of blue links. Voice searches from mobile phones, AI chat tools, and smart displays are pulling one answer and moving on. If your flooring company’s website isn’t structured to provide that answer clearly and authoritatively, you are invisible in those moments — regardless of how good your showroom looks or how long you’ve been in business.

How AEO Works: Structuring Your Site to Win Answer Boxes
Winning answer boxes isn’t magic. It comes down to a handful of technical and content decisions that most flooring company websites get wrong.
Use Question-and-Answer Formatting
Answer engines scan for clear questions followed by direct, concise answers. Every major service page and blog post on your flooring website should open with a one-sentence answer to the question the page targets. “Luxury vinyl plank is the most durable option for Florida homes because it resists moisture, stays stable in humidity, and installs over most existing subfloors.” That sentence alone can become a featured snippet.
Add FAQ Schema to Every Page
FAQ schema markup tells Google and AI crawlers exactly which questions and answers live on your page. When you mark up your content with Google’s FAQ structured data guidelines, you dramatically increase the chance your Q&A pairs surface directly in search results. Most Florida flooring websites have zero schema markup — which means this is a quick competitive advantage for those who move first.
Build Location-Specific Answer Pages
A page titled “Flooring Installation in Tampa, FL” that answers five specific questions — cost ranges, timeline, best materials for the Tampa climate, financing options, and what permits are required for condo installs — is far more likely to earn an answer box than a generic service page. Nearby markets like St. Petersburg, Clearwater, and Sarasota each deserve their own version of that page.

AEO vs. Traditional SEO: What Florida Flooring Companies Should Prioritize
You don’t have to choose one over the other — but you do need to understand the difference. Traditional SEO gets your page onto the first page of results. AEO gets your content pulled out of the page and presented as the answer. In 2025, with AI Overviews appearing at the top of Google results and voice search accelerating, being on page one isn’t enough if the AI Overview above it is citing a competitor.
The good news is that the on-page work that powers AEO — clear question formatting, structured data, authoritative local content — also strengthens your core SEO rankings. Investing in AEO isn’t a pivot away from SEO. It’s the next layer on top of it. Frequently Asked Questions About AEO for Florida Flooring Companies
What is AEO and how is it different from SEO?
AEO — Answer Engine Optimization — focuses on getting your content selected as the direct answer in Google’s featured snippets, AI Overviews, and voice search results. Traditional SEO focuses on ranking your page in the list of blue links. AEO goes one step further, making your content the source an answer engine cites directly.
Why do Florida flooring companies specifically benefit from AEO?
Florida homeowners ask highly specific, climate-driven questions about flooring — waterproofing, humidity resistance, hurricane-season durability — that answer engines love to pull from authoritative local sources. A Florida flooring company that structures its content around those questions can capture high-intent leads before competitors ever enter the conversation.
How long does it take to see results from AEO?
Featured snippet placements and FAQ inclusions can appear within weeks of implementation, especially when FAQ schema markup is added to well-structured pages. Broader AEO gains — consistent citations in AI-generated answers — typically build over two to four months as answer engines index and trust your updated content.
Do I need a separate AEO strategy for different Florida cities?
Yes. Flooring searches in Miami differ from those in Jacksonville or Tampa. Creating city-specific answer pages for each market you serve — including nearby cities like St. Petersburg, Orlando, Fort Lauderdale, and Sarasota — helps answer engines match your content to users in those exact locations.
What schema markup should Florida flooring companies use?
Start with FAQPage schema on service and blog pages, LocalBusiness schema with your Florida address and service area, and HowTo schema on any installation-guide content. These three schema types cover the majority of answer engine citation opportunities for a flooring business.
